Lurkingfandom79 wrote:Does anyone remember the japan only transmetal T-rex megatron that was retooled to look like a dragon? It was a Japanese convention exclusive back in the 90s,it predated the release of tm2 dragon megatron, It's existence seems to have vanished from the internet.
I'm afraid you've been misinformed about a few things. There never was any dragon retool of Transmetal Megatron sold as a Japanese convention exclusive in the 90s. The Megatron you are thinking of is likely this:

Image

That's no toy retool. That there is a CGI model of a character named Megatron X, who was the final boss character that one could fight in the old Nintendo 64 game Beast Wars: Transmetals.

Here is a better view of his CGI model, this time taken from a Nintendo Power magazine issue:

Image

And here is a screenshot of his in-game model:

Image

No toy of Megatron X was ever made.

The idea of there having been a Japanese convention exclusive of him made in the 90s sounds like either one of those old fandom rumors from back in early years of the online fandom, or like a conflation with Silver Megatron, a Lucky Draw figure released in a limited quantity of 50 as part of a contest done by TV Magazine over in Japan back in 1999-2000. But it had no retooled parts on it.

william-james88 wrote:Have you noticed any improvements in distribution this year over other years? Were toys that you wanted easier to get than before? I feel Hasbro really tried to adress issues this year as most as they could from a supplier standpoint (like shortening a line, synching generations lines with the calendar year) and I wanted to hear your thoughts on the result.



I know you didn't ask me, but I don't really think a lot of the distribution problems are on Hasbro's end. I think a lot of it is at the hands of the retailer. They order/stock very heavy on wave one, and if that doesn't sell out, it can seriously hamper the stores putting out later waves.
